The EVERVOLT® SmartBox energy management device connects the battery, home loads, grid power and solar PV system all in one place. SmartBox controls the connection to the grid and provides a seamless transition to backup power during power outages. How do I improve my power endurance training?
To continuously improve, gradually increase the intensity, volume, or duration of your training sessions. This could mean adding more weight, increasing the number of sets, or reducing rest times. Power endurance training should be periodized within your training program.

An off-grid solar system's size depends on factors such as your daily energy consumption, local sunlight availability, chosen equipment, the appliances that you're trying to run, and system configuration.
